Understanding the ÖSD B2 Examination


The ÖSD B2 exam examines the ability to interact in daily and professional scenarios. At this level, candidates are anticipated to understand the essences of intricate text on both concrete and abstract topics.

The Four Pillars of the Exam

The assessment is divided into 2 primary modules: the Written Examination (Reading, Listening, Writing) and the Oral Examination (Speaking).

  1. Checking Out (90 Minutes): Candidates need to demonstrate the ability to comprehend various texts from German-speaking nations, identifying particular information and nuanced significances.
  2. Listening (Approx. 30 Minutes): This area tests the comprehension of spoken standard German as used in Austria, Germany, and Switzerland.
  3. Writing (90 Minutes): Candidates are required to produce two texts (such as a formal letter or an essay) that are well-structured and grammatically noise.
  4. Speaking (15— 20 Minutes): This includes a discussion, a photo description, and a discussion on a particular topic.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)


1. Can I take the actual ÖSD B2 exam online from home?

Currently, the ÖSD needs prospects to be physically present at a certified evaluation center for the final test to make sure exam stability and security. Online service providers facilitate the preparation, but the certification happens personally.

2. Is the ÖSD B2 certificate different from the Goethe B2 certificate?

While both are based upon the CEFR (Common European Framework of Reference for Languages) and are widely accepted, the ÖSD puts a slightly greater focus on the pluricentric nature of German (including Austrian and Swiss versions).

3. Just how much do online B2 preparation courses usually cost?

Prices vary considerably based upon the supplier and strength. A month-long intensive online course can range from EUR400 to EUR800, while weekend exam workshops might cost in between EUR150 and EUR300.

4. For how long is the ÖSD B2 certificate legitimate?

Technically, the certificate does not expire. Nevertheless, lots of employers and universities need a certificate that is no more than two years old to ensure the candidate's language abilities are existing.

5. What takes place if I stop working only one module of the exam?

One of the benefits of the ÖSD is its modular structure. If a prospect stops working the “Oral” module however passes the “Written” module, they just require to retake the stopped working module within a year to get the full diploma.
